Pelletized Activated Carbon
CSPL Series
Pelletized activated carbon is characterized by its cylindrical shape, which enhances its mechanical strength and minimizes dust generation during handling and operations. This type of activated carbon is particularly effective in gas phase applications, such as air purification and solvent recovery, due to its high adsorptive capacity and efficient flow characteristics. The uniformity in shape and size of pelletized activated carbon allows for low-pressure drop across the adsorbent bed, optimizing performance in both industrial and commercial settings. It is also widely used in automotive applications for controlling emissions, as it can effectively adsorb volatile organic compounds (VOCs) and other pollutants. In wastewater treatment, pelletized activated carbon is employed to remove organic contaminants, ensuring the discharge of clean and safe water into the environment. The robust structure and versatile applications of pelletized activated carbon make it a valuable asset in various environmental and industrial processes.
Pelletized Activated Carbon (PAC) Specification Table:
| Materials | Coconut Shell, Coal or Wood |
| Pellet Diameter, mm | 2mm, 3mm, 4mm (Typical) |
| Applications | Solvent Recovery, Pressure Swing Adsorption (PSA), H₂S Removal, Catalyst Carrier, Sewage Treatment, Odor Control, VOC Removal |
| CTC, % | 40-90 |
| Butane Working Capacity | 6 – 15 |
